I grew up going here and it hasn't changed much, it's a really nice campground. There are different types of sites so you can kind of choose what your experience will be (some are more private, some are larger, some are walk-in). There are a few good swimming areas along the river, but it gets super crowded on hot weekends which is a bummer but is expected these days.

There's a trail that goes from the campground and follows the river downstream for a long time. It's a really nice trail that I've walked dozens of times and leads to bridges, more swimming areas, all sorts of nature. The trail is currently closed off at the C loop entrance, but there's a sign with a map showing a way to go around.

Only had one issue the last time I went which was that they don't sell firewood on certain days (wed-thu I think it was). Seems a little strange not to sell wood on Thursdays but I just drove down the road a mile to get some from the store which had better wood anyway.
